The Broncos are coming off of a ‘down’ season in 2016, when they experienced a great deal of roster turnover with a coaching staff that had plenty of distractions and other things on their minds besides football.
The combination resulted in ugly football, and the Broncos sort of seemed to waste a year with this great defense. I foresee 2017 being a big time bounce back season, because the young talent on this team had an opportunity to learn on the job last year.
The Broncos also have had great success in the past few odd-numbered years.
2011: AFC West champions; one playoff win
2013: AFC West champions; AFC Champions
2015: AFC West Champions; AFC Champions; Super Bowl Champions
What will 2017 bring?
I’ve said this before, but if the Broncos could win nine games with the team they had last year and the coaching job that was done, I don’t know how they will win less than 11 games this season provided the offense makes even marginal improvements.
The defense is going to be great again. The coaching staff is motivated and seems to be a great fit for the player personnel. Now, it’s simply a matter of execution on the field and consistency.
